How to Determine a Company's Total RevenueDetermine the period for which you want to report total revenues. For example, reports and statements can be monthly, quarterly or annual.Identify each of the company's revenue streams. Product sales, services, and contract revenue are typical forms of revenues.Extract the payments received from each revenue stream during the period in question. For expenses and costs, a company uses standard accrual accounting. WebIn economics, the total revenue test is a means for determining whether demand is elastic or inelastic. If price changes by a larger percentage than quantity demanded (i.e., if demand is price inelastic), total revenue will move in the direction of the price change.
